View our other international locationsThe course is designed to be self-paced. Normally you would expect to be dedicating on average about 4-6 hours per week for 24 weeks. However, many students take up to one year to complete their studies because of family or work commitments.
Your tutor's role is to assess your assignments and provide you with personalised feedback. They are also available to answer any questions you may have about the course. You can communicate with your personal tutor at any time through your secure student site, which you will be given access to once you enrol.
The course is completed online. This means there are no classes to attend. You can study in your own time and at your own pace.
No. The course is designed to allow for students who have had little or no experience in photography.
All you need for your professional photography course is a camera. A digital SLR or mirrorless is best; but certainly not essential.
We also recommend a recent version of Adobe Photoshop. However, you may use other photo editing programs.
As the course is provided online, you have the flexibility to start when and where suits you. If you enrolled today, for example, you could start straight away.
